Ethereum's Merge and its Influence on BTC
The recent upgrading of the Ethereum blockchain to a proof-of-stake consensus mechanism, known as "The Merge," has sparked considerable discussion within the copyright community about its potential effect on the price of Bitcoin. Some analysts propose that the Merge could reduce competition from Ethereum, potentially boosting investor attention towards Bitcoin as the dominant copyright. Others hold that the Merge's implementation will have a minimal effect on Bitcoin's price, citing its established market position and distinct characteristics.
Nevertheless, it's important to acknowledge that the copyright market is highly fluctuating, making it challenging to accurately estimate price movements. The Merge's ultimate outcomes on Bitcoin remain uncertain. Further analysis is needed to fully understand the complex interplay between these two major cryptocurrencies.

Bitcoin Halving: Preparing for the Next Bull Run
The next Bitcoin halving is a major event in the digital asset space. It's a programmed reduction in the speed at which new Bitcoins are mined. This {scheduled{ event typically promotes a market surge, as availability becomes more limited. Traders and investors prepare for this halving cycle to affect Bitcoin's value.
